Does anyone have a recommendation on rechargeable AAA batteries & a charger?

I have a few flashlights that use AAAs, and at least one small device recharger that uses them, and I'd like to stop using alkalines for the lot. I may at some point decide to also want AAs, so a charger that handles both would be cool, but not explicitly required.

The Panasonic eneloops, if I recall correctly, are good, and they have a quick charger which cuts charging time in half, but does not support different sizes. Are there any other brands I should be looking at? If I get the Panasonic batteries, is there a better charger?

eddiewalker
Apr 28, 2004

Arrrr ye landlubber
Eneloops are just nimh cells. Any nimh charger will work. Watch out because a lot of chargers that only work on pairs of batteries and that’s annoying.

The nice thing about eneloops is they allegedly hold their charge for many years (just the white eneloops, not the black eneloop pro). So just keep some charged ones in a drawer and don't worry about quick charging them. Quick charging isn't great for battery cycle life anyway.
